I bought these two very different glider kits for
wargaming Bolt Action on the island of Crete. The larger
kit is by Sarissa and is apparently 28mm and made from a
combination of mdf and card board.
The smaller kit is made by Hobby and is a 1/48 normal
plastic kit.
Pros and cons, cons first. The Sarissa kit is huge, compared
to the 1/48 scale Hobby kit and to be honest is an incorrect size.
It has also started to come apart along some of the joint lines
and will warp if left near a heat source. I also had to reinforce the
wings to support the weight.
The Hobby kit was quite difficult to assemble and the glass windows
were a royal pain to insert into place. The Hobby kit was nearly twice
the price of the Sarissa kit.
The positive points were that both kits look excellent when painted
up and really bring the wargaming table into the lime light. They are
also an essential part of the Cretan terrain if your wargaming the
invasion of Crete.
